WHITTIER, Calif. – The Whittier College Softball team suffered their first losses of the season Wednesday dropping a twin bill to No. 24 Brandeis University 7-3 and 13-8.
The Purple & Gold drop back to .500, while Brandeis improves to 3-1.
Game 1 (L, 7-3)
The difference in game one was the top half of the 2nd Inning where the Judges put up a five spot on five hits. Whittier was able to get on the scoreboard in the 4th with a solo shot to dead center from Jannelle Ha (Arcadia, Calif.) and then got within two at 5-3 following another two coming in the 6th. During that frame Hayley Wishner (Chino, Calif.) started things off getting hit by a pitch and was then moved over after a Ha single up the middle. Emily Facio (Chino, Calif.) then walked to load the bases and Naomi Martinez (Marina Del Rey, Calif.) would drive in the pair with a single down into the right field corner.
Brandeis was able to get those two runs back the very next inning following a Felder two out single. Then in the Poet final at-bats despite getting two runners on with Jocelyn Signoretti (La Palma, Calif.) singling through the left side and Sierra Rodriguez (Whittier, Calif.) singling down the right field line, the rally would come up short.
Freshman Katelyn Calvetti (Monterey, Calif.) was charged with her first loss on the season giving up five runs on five hits, going just 2.0 Innings. Alexis Vargas (Pomona, Calif.) came in relief and threw the final 5.0 Innings strong giving up just two runs on three hits with a pair of strikeouts.
Ha led the offense going 2-for-3 with two runs scored and an RBI. Rodriguez was 2-for-4 and Martinez was 1-for-3 with two runs batted in.
Game 2 (L, 13-8)
It was a high scoring affair in the second game of the doubleheader, once again with one inning proving to be the difference in the outcome. It was back and forth in the early stages. Brandeis put up two in their opening at-bats but saw WC get one back in their half capitalizing on a throwing error by the pitcher on a force attempt. Whittier tied things up the very next inning with Jade Sanchez (Whittier, Calif.) singling through the left side and then stealing second. Ha then capitalized driving her in with a base hit up the middle.
Both teams would add runs in the 3rd as Rothenberg would go yard for the Judges and Signoretti sparking a rally in the bottom half with a double to left before coming in on a Sanchez single through the left side. The big inning came in the 4th where Brandeis opened things up with a nine spot coming on eight hits. That moved the score to 12-3 putting the run rule into effect. But WC didn't go away quietly bringing across two in their at-bats with Ha and Rodriguez going back to back with doubles.
With the score 13-5 in the middle of the 7th, Whittier put together a comeback in their at-bats bringing across three runs on four hits, while capitalizing on an error. After two quick outs to start the frame Wishner started the rally with a single to left and then advanced after a Brianna MaGee (Torrance, Calif.) single on the infield. Yolanda Oregel (Anaheim, Calif.) then loaded the bases with a single to right and then Angileri and Ha would combine to reach on an error and a single that made it a five-run game.
Freshman Lyndsey Magness (Placentia, Calif.) was charged with the loss after going 3.0 Innings giving up five runs on five hits with four strikeouts. Sanchez had a 2-for-2 effort with a run scored and an RBI. MaGee was 2-for-4 scoring once and Oregel was 1-for-2 with a run scored.
